Private Selection chicken breast product target of health alert

The U.S. Department of Agriculture has issued a public health alert regarding a specific batch of Private Selection raw boneless chicken breasts. Officials are urging consumers to check their freezers and refrigerators for the product, which may still be in homes despite being past its sell-by date.

The alert was triggered after a routine inspection revealed that the chicken might be linked to a potential contamination issue. While no confirmed illnesses have been reported at this time, the USDA is advising caution. The affected product was distributed to retail stores nationwide, making it possible that many households purchased it without realizing the risk.

The chicken comes in a standard plastic tray packaging with a specific lot code and use-by date. Consumers who find the product in their possession are instructed not to eat it. Instead, they should either throw it away or return it to the place of purchase for a refund. The USDA emphasizes that this is a health alert, not a full recall, meaning the product was not pulled from store shelves after the fact. However, the agency is working with the manufacturer to ensure the situation is addressed.

Anyone who has consumed the chicken and experiences symptoms such as nausea, vomiting, or diarrhea should contact a healthcare provider immediately. The USDA continues to monitor the situation and will provide updates if necessary. For now, the best course of action is to check your kitchen and dispose of any matching product.
